And national intelligence is not supposed to cross over with domestic issues.
In general, they are looking at foreign intelligence nexuses, and that's usually their job.
In fact, Mark Warner, a Democrat from Virginia, Democratic senator who's on the Intelligence Committee, ranking member, said in a statement that either Director Gabbard believes there is a legitimate foreign intelligence nexus, in which case she's in clear violation of her obligation under the law to keep the Intelligence Committee fully and currently informed of relevant national security concerns.
Or she's once again demonstrating her utter lack of fitness for the office that she holds by injecting the nonpartisan intelligence community she's supposed to be leading into a domestic political stunt designed to legitimize conspiracy theories that undermine our democracies.
And for the director of national intelligence offices part, their reasoning sounds a little bit like trying to fit a square peg in a circular hole.
But they say that director Gabbard recognizes that election security is essential for the integrity of our republic and our nation's security.
which is why she's there trying to identify vulnerabilities in critical infrastructure and protecting against exploitation.
